For the finance team: next quarter we will transition fulfilment from Keldon Freight to Ostermark Logistics. The change affects warehousing at the Brindle Hollow depot, carrier invoicing cycles, and accrual timing for inbound shipments. Finance should model a one-time transition cost alongside the projected 6% reduction in per-unit shipping spend, and prepare revised cash-flow forecasts by week six. Contract execution is expected shortly. The confidential planning detail appears immediately below.

board note of hawef-yajog: The finance team signed off on a budget of $379.0 million for Project Eliox.

- [ ] Per-tenant rate quotas (Mosswire API gateway): double-check that the new quota tiers actually apply per tenant, not per key — we got burned on this last quarter. Spot-check three tenants in staging, confirm 429s carry the right headers. Sign-off needed before release; the person who owns this check is named below.

approver of tawip-bagap = Holdor Silath

**Divestiture of the Corvane Logistics Unit** *(Restricted: Branch Managers)*

The executive board has approved the sale of the Corvane Logistics unit to Pellagra Holdings, pending regulatory clearance. Day-to-day operations continue unchanged through the transition period, and branch staffing is not affected at this stage. Customer contracts held under Corvane will transfer with the unit. Managers should route all staff questions to their regional lead rather than speculate. Further details on the transition sit in the note below.

board note of kafof-yahag: Druaelox Foods plans to raise the Holwyn list price by 35 percent in July.

## Ticket: Vault locked — Bloomgate filter config unreachable

Reviewer note: the Quillhaven vault sealing itself has blocked access to the tuning parameters for the bloom filter that fronts our Pebblestore key-value cluster. Without those parameters we cannot verify the false-positive-rate change in this diff, so please review the code paths assuming the default 1% rate for now. I have initiated the standard unseal procedure with two operators. Once quorum is reached, the vault accepts the recovery passphrase shown below.

recovery phrase for yajof-bagap: oliwyn-ulaael